Introduction

If you're considering using Uber for your transportation needs, understanding how much an Uber costs per mile is crucial. Uber's pricing structure can differ significantly based on your location, the time of day, and the type of service you choose, such as UberX, UberXL, or Uber Black. Typically, Uber fares consist of a base fare, a per-mile charge, and a per-minute fee.
On average, the cost per mile ranges from $0.80 to $2.00, depending on the service type and demand in your area. During peak hours or in busy locations, prices may surge, increasing your per-mile cost.
Here are some factors that can influence your Uber fare:
  • Base Fare: The initial charge when you book a ride.
  • Per-Mile Rate: The cost charged for each mile traveled.
  • Per-Minute Rate: The charge for the time spent in the vehicle.
  • Surge Pricing: Increased rates during high-demand periods.
  • Service Type: Different services have varying rates.
To get an accurate estimate, it's best to use the Uber app or website’s fare estimator, which takes into account your specific route and time of travel. FAQs

How can I estimate my Uber cost before booking?

You can use the Uber fare estimator on their app or website, which allows you to input your pickup and drop-off locations to get an estimated fare.

Does Uber charge extra during peak hours?

Yes, Uber implements surge pricing during peak hours, which can increase the cost per mile significantly.

What factors affect the cost of an Uber ride?

The cost of an Uber ride can be affected by the base fare, per-mile rate, per-minute rate, service type, and surge pricing.

Are there different types of Uber services, and do they have different rates?

Yes, Uber offers various service types such as UberX, UberXL, and Uber Black, each with different rates.

Can I get a refund if my Uber fare is incorrect?

If you believe your fare is incorrect, you can contact Uber support through the app to request a review and potentially receive a refund.
